This course is a study of the principles of composition with emphasis on reading analysis, the mechanics of writing, documentation and research. The course is designed to help students develop the skills in reading, writing and spoken English that they will need to succeed in their academic and professional life. This course employs literary texts to provide examples for students to refine writing, reading and analysis skills, grammar and common punctuation as well as students? ability to relate literature written text to the real world. Modern and contemporary readings: plays, pomes, short stories, and personal essays will be critically reviewed and analysed.
